The iRobot Roomba Combo j7+ is equipped with innovative AI navigation innovation that maps the home for extensive cleaning. With a suction power of 3000 Pa, it efficiently pulls dirt and particles off different surfaces. Its special function is the dual performance of vacuuming and mopping all at once. The self-emptying dock is another plus, enabling it to clean for weeks without manual intervention.

The Roborock S7 includes a remarkable 180 minutes of battery life and effective suction of 2500 Pa. Its mopping capabilities include vibrating mop technology, which assists remove stubborn spots. With LiDAR navigation, it produces efficient cleaning courses, making it a preferred among users.

The Ecovacs Deebot Ozmo T8 combines strong suction and advanced mapping functions, making it effective for domestic cleaning. Its 3000 Pa suction and 180 minutes of battery life ensure extensive cleaning sessions. In addition, the T8 consists of a special, updated mopping technology that can tailor water flow based upon the level of dirt.

The Neato D8 is acclaimed for its D-shaped style, making it more reliable at cleaning corners. It has a suction power of 2000 Pa and 120 minutes of battery life, making it suitable for medium to large homes. It also includes smart mappings, such as no-go lines, for tailored cleaning routes.

The Shark IQ Robot R101AE strikes a balance between performance and cost. With 1700 Pa suction power and a self-emptying function, it is ideal for budget-conscious users who still desire trusted cleaning assistance.

Do robot vacuum cleaners truly tidy successfully?
Yes, modern-day robot vacuum cleaners are created to clean successfully and can remove dust, dirt, and animal hair from both carpets and hard floorings under normal conditions.
2. Can a robot vacuum change a standard vacuum?
While robot vacuums are fantastic for keeping cleanliness, they might not completely replace standard vacuums, particularly for deep cleaning or bigger messes.
3. How frequently should I utilize my robot vacuum?
It depends upon your way of life and needs, but numerous users find setting a cleaning schedule for 2-3 times a week is efficient at keeping floorings clean.
4. Are robot vacuums loud?
Robot vacuums usually run at low noise levels, making them quieter than conventional vacuums. Nevertheless, sound levels can vary based on the design and surface being cleaned.
5. Do robot vacuums work well on carpets?
Most modern robot vacuums are developed to effectively tidy both carpets and tough floorings, although efficiency may vary in between designs.
